Product details

Overview

SDIO101AIHRE from NXP Semiconductors is a SD/SDIO/MMC/CE-ATA host controller IC with a 16-bit asynchronous memory interface, compliant with SD Host Standard Specification v2.0, supporting full-speed (<25 MHz) and high-speed (<52 MHz) data transfers, 1.8 V core supply, and 1.8–3.3 V SD port voltage for interoperability with diverse memory cards in embedded microprocessor systems.

Technical Context

The SDIO101AIHRE implements a dedicated SD/SDIO/MMC/CE-ATA physical layer controller with full compliance to SD Host Controller Standard v2.0, MMC v3.31/v4.2, CE-ATA Digital Protocol rev1.1, and SD Physical Layer v2.0. It integrates a 2 kB double-data buffer (1 kB max block size), programmable pull-up resistors on CMD/DAT lines, and configurable drive strength on SDCLK output.

Its clock architecture combines an on-board crystal oscillator, PLL (with feedback divider B=7 and post-divider P=2), and a secondary fractional divider (N=1, M=1) enabling fine-grained SDCLK tuning - e.g., generating 48.9 MHz from a 13 MHz input clock. Power management includes five levels, with Hibernate mode disabling oscillator, PLL, and buffer memories, and Coma mode cutting internal supply to most circuitry.

Key Specifications

ParameterValue and Actual Design Meaning
Interface Type16-bit asynchronous memory bus with CS/RE/WE/BE[1:0]/INT/DREQ signals
Data Transfer RateUp to 208 Mbit/s at 52 MHz using SD 4-bit mode; up to 400 Mbit/s at 50 MHz using MMC 8-bit mode
Supply VoltagesVDD = 1.8 V (core); VDDA = 1.8 V (analog); VDD(IO) = 2.5–3.3 V (host interface); VDD(SD) = 1.8–3.3 V (card slot)
Clock GenerationOn-chip PLL + fractional divider supports precise SDCLK tuning from single external clock (e.g., 13 MHz → 48.9 MHz)
Power Modes5-level power saving including Hibernate (oscillator/PLL/buffer off) and Coma (internal supply cut to most logic)
Buffer Memory2 kB built-in double-data buffer with 1 kB maximum block size, enabling low-interrupt-latency host communication
Protocol SupportFully compliant with SD Host Standard v2.0, SDIO v2.00, MMC v3.31/v4.2, CE-ATA rev1.1 (CMD60/CMD61)

Pinout & Package

HXQFN60 package: plastic thermal-enhanced extremely thin quad flat no-lead, 5 × 5 × 0.5 mm body, 60 terminals, exposed center pad requiring soldering to PCB thermal pad with vias for thermal/electrical performance.

Pin/TerminalCircuit RoleDesign Meaning
SDCLK (A9)OutputSD clock signal driven by host controller during read/write; drive strength programmable via IO Configuration register
CMD (B6)BidirectionalCommand/response line between host and card; internal pull-up resistor configurable via register bit
DAT0–DAT7 (A10,A11,B7,A12,B9,A14,A15,B10)BidirectionalSupports 1-bit/4-bit SD and 8-bit MMC/CE-ATA transactions; each line has programmable pull-up
SDCD (A16)InputActive-low card detect for insertion/removal sensing; direct hardware interrupt source
SDWP (D3)InputActive-low write protect detection; enables runtime card protection status monitoring
POW[1:0] (B11,A17)OutputControls external SD power supply voltage (00b = off; 01b = 1.8 V; 10b = 3.3 V) per Power Control register mapping
INT (B4)OutputActive-low interrupt request; configurable as push-pull or open-drain output via Miscellaneous register
DREQ (A6)OutputDMA request signal; timing controlled by DMA register (burst size and inter-delay in SD clock cycles)
X1_CLK (A8)InputPrimary clock input for PLL; supports connection to host processor's system or crystal clock output
RESET (A18)InputAsynchronous active-high reset; unconditionally resets entire device state and registers
CS (A19)InputActive-low chip select for host interface addressing; enables standard 256-byte register space access
A[7:1], A8 (B1,A1,D1,D5,A32,B20,A31,B2)InputAddress lines for register and buffer access; A8 selects DMA buffer ports (HIGH) vs. standard registers (LOW)
D[15:0] (A30,B19,A29,B18,A28,A27,B17,A21,A26,D4,D8,A24,B15,A23,A22,B14)Bidirectional16-bit data bus for register reads/writes and DMA buffer transfers; BE[1:0] controls byte enable
VDD (A4), VDDA (A7)Power1.8 V core and analog supplies; decoupling required per layout guidelines
VDD(SD) (D6,B8,D7)PowerIndependent 1.8–3.3 V supply for SD/SDIO/MMC/CE-ATA interface; enables mixed-voltage card support
VDD(IO) (B12,B16,A3)Power2.5–3.3 V supply for host interface; isolates I/O domain from core for noise immunity
GND (B5,A13,A20,A25 + center pad)GroundCommon reference for all domains; center pad must be soldered and thermally connected via vias

Key Features

FeatureDesign Value
Programmable SDCLK drive strengthSelectable low/high drive via IO Configuration register to optimize rise/fall times for 1.8 V or 3.3 V SD operation
Configurable CMD/DAT pull-upsInternal pull-up resistors on SD command and data lines can be disabled to eliminate leakage current when unused
DMA burst and inter-delay controlDMA register (0xF4) sets exact number of 16-bit words per transfer and delay between DREQ assertions in SD clock cycles
Fractional clock divider precisionSecondary Clock Control register (0xF6) provides integer (N) and fractional (M/16) divisor for sub-percent SDCLK tuning accuracy
Multi-level power-down modesHibernate disables oscillator/PLL/buffer memories; Coma cuts internal supply to non-essential logic - both reduce quiescent current significantly

FAQ

What is the maximum SD clock frequency supported by the SDIO101AIHRE?

The SDIO101AIHRE supports high-speed SD data transmission up to 52 MHz. Its on-chip PLL and fractional divider allow precise generation of frequencies such as 48.9 MHz from a 13 MHz input clock. The actual achievable SDCLK depends on register configuration (PLL register 0xFA, Clock Control 0x2C, Secondary Clock Control 0xF6) and external clock source stability - the SDIO101AIHRE itself does not impose a hard upper limit beyond the 52 MHz specification defined in SD Host Standard v2.0.

Does the SDIO101AIHRE support both SD and MMC protocols simultaneously?

No - the SDIO101AIHRE supports SD, SDIO, MMC, and CE-ATA protocols, but only one protocol is active per transaction cycle. It shares the same physical interface (CMD/DAT/SDCLK) and uses register-based mode selection. For example, 4-bit mode is used for SD/SDIO, while 8-bit mode is used for MMC/CE-ATA. The SDIO101AIHRE does not perform concurrent protocol arbitration; host software must configure the correct mode before initiating transfers. The SDIO101AIHRE handles all protocol-specific timing, CRC, and command sequences per standard.

How is the 2 kB data buffer organized and accessed in the SDIO101AIHRE?

The SDIO101AIHRE contains a 2 kB double-data buffer split into two 1 kB banks (Port 0 at 0x20, Port 1 at 0x22). In DMA mode, A8 must be HIGH to access these ports; in interrupt mode, A8 is LOW. The controller automatically alternates between ports on successive accesses, presenting a continuous FIFO-like view to the DMA controller. Each access is 16-bit wide, and total DMA transfers must involve an even number of accesses. The Present State register (0x24) indicates buffer readiness via Buffer Read Enable (bit 11) and Buffer Write Enable (bit 10).

Can the SDIO101AIHRE operate without an external crystal?

Yes - the SDIO101AIHRE is designed to accept an external clock directly on X1_CLK (A8), eliminating the need for a crystal. It supports connection to a host processor's system clock or crystal output. The internal PLL (configured via register 0xFA) boosts the input frequency, and the standard + fractional dividers (0x2C and 0xF6) then generate the precise SDCLK. This architecture avoids crystal loading, reduces BOM count, and simplifies layout - confirmed in Section 6.4.3.1 of the datasheet with a working 13 MHz → 48.9 MHz example using SDIO101AIHRE.

What are the key differences between Hibernate mode and Coma mode in the SDIO101AIHRE?

Hibernate mode (enabled via Miscellaneous register bit 1) switches off the on-board oscillator, PLL, and data buffer memories - retaining only minimal state for fast wake-up. Coma mode (enabled via bit 0) internally disconnects supply power from most functional blocks, achieving deeper power reduction. Both are distinct from Standby (controlled via Clock Control register bit 0). Hibernate preserves more internal state and recovers faster; Coma yields lower quiescent current but requires full reinitialization on wake. The SDIO101AIHRE supports five discrete power levels, with Hibernate and Coma representing the two deepest low-power states.
